UN: Greenhouse gas levels hit record high in 2018

A report from the World Meteorological Organization in Geneva informs that future planetary well-being is threatened.

The level of atmospheric green house gases (GHG) reached a record level in 2018, shows a new UN report, compiled by the World Meteorological Organization in Geneva, informing that the future of humanity is in jeopardy.
